WisPolitics Luncheon with Minority Leader Greta Neubauer

Published | Video Starts at 44:05

And so that's a real loss. And that's been hard and that has caused all sorts of challenges for people in our community. But it does Seem like the tides are turning. And The president of Microsoft said himself that without the Bipartisan Infrastructure act, without chips and science, they would not be there. We, of course, need that local infrastructure. It's good that we are ready to accept Microsoft into our community. But it would not have happened without Joe Biden. (44:05–44:13)

CLAIM

Asserts that Microsoft's presence is due to the Bipartisan Infrastructure Act and chips and science legislation.
